  • Registered Users Posts: 30,123 ✭✭✭✭Star Lord


    I'd say to think very carefully about what you want, without picking a specific design. That way you can give the tattoo artist an idea of what you would like and they can design something to cover the existing tattoo with.

    The cover up will obviously have to be bigger and more intricate than the existing tattoo to break up the lines of it. As it's plain black it may be more difficult too. Put a lot of time and thought into the general idea of what you want and what style this time to ensure you end up with something you like! :)
